队列
Python中的队列定义
本篇文章旨在深入阐述Python中队列的定义及其应用,包括队列的定义、队列的类型、队列的操作以及队列的应用。同时,我们也会为您提供Python代码示例。 一、队列的定义 队列是一种…
RabbitMQ和Yii2的消息队列应用
本文将探讨RabbitMQ和Yii2之间的消息队列应用。从概念、安装和配置、使用实例等多个方面详细讲解,帮助读者了解和掌握RabbitMQ和Yii2的消息队列应用。 一、Rabbi…
Java DelayQueue:实现延迟任务的线程安全队列
一、DelayQueue的概述 Java的DelayQueue 是一个阻塞队列队列,主要用来实现对延迟任务的调度,也就是在指定的时间之后才能够取出任务来执行。该队列中保存的元素都必…
Kafka死信队列详解
一、死信队列是什么? 死信队列(Dead Letter Queue),简称DLQ,是一种用于缓存消息处理异常的队列,通常用于处理那些因为某种原因无法被消费者消费的消息。 在Kafk…
Kafka 3.4 —— 大数据处理中的核心消息队列
随着大数据和云计算时代的来临,消息队列作为重要的异步通信方式,成为了处理大量数据的关键之一。Kafka 3.4 作为大数据处理的中心组件,具有高可靠性、高吞吐量等特点,被广泛的应用…
深入理解freertos消息队列
一、消息队列的概念和作用 消息队列是一种在任务之间传递信息的方式。FreeRTOS中的消息队列允许通过发送和接收消息来在任务之间进行通信,从而实现任务合作解决问题。 消息队列最大的…
NSQ消息队列详解
一、NSQ消息队列适用 NSQ是一个分布式消息传递平台,它是一个高效的、易于扩展的消息传递解决方案。由于其优异的性能和可靠的消息传递,NSQ消息队列被广泛应用于互联网应用程序、大数…
RocketMQ延时队列详解
一、延时队列介绍 延时队列,在分布式系统中经常被使用,可以很好的解决延迟任务问题。RocketMQ中提供了延时队列的功能。 二、RocketMQ延时队列实现 RocketMQ是通过…
Java延时队列的使用与实现
一、延时队列介绍 延时队列是一种基于优先级队列PriorityQueue和Delay接口实现的队列。该队列中的元素必须实现Delay接口,表明当前元素需要在指定时间之后才能被处理。…
延时队列:应用、实现和优化
一、延时队列简介 延时队列,顾名思义,是一个队列,但是相比于普通队列,它有一个独特的特性:可以将消息发送到队列中,并在指定的时间后再取出并处理该消息。实现延时队列通常需要依赖于计时…
RabbitMQ延迟队列详解
一、RabbitMQ的延迟队列概述 RabbitMQ是一个开源的消息队列中间件,被广泛应用于长连接数据推送、数据异步处理、系统解耦等场景中。它使用 Erlang 语言编写,具有快速…
C语言队列探究
一、队列的基本概念 队列是一种线性数据结构,它具有FIFO的特点,即先进先出。相比于栈,队列需要维护两个指针,一个指向队头,一个指向队尾,队头指向队列中第一个入队的元素,队尾指向队…
深入理解Linux消息队列
一、消息队列概述 消息队列是一种进程间通信的机制,在多个进程间传递消息,它是一种具有可靠性、异步性、松散耦合的通信方式。消息队列存储在内核中,被进程间共享。Linux系统提供了两种…
优先队列详解
优先队列(Priority Queue)是一种抽象数据类型,它和普通队列(Queue)的区别在于,每个元素都有一个优先级,并且按照优先级的高低来决定元素的出队顺序。优先队列可以使用…
PHP MQ详解——从多个方面详解PHP消息队列
一、MQ概述 消息队列(Message Queuing,简称MQ)是一种进程间通信或系统间通信的方法。它通过将消息进行缓存,来实现异步通信,从而解耦发送方和接收方的耦合关系。PHP…